collapse

* Posts Recentes

Inside the WILD Lab of CuriousMarc por blabla
[01 de Julho de 2022, 07:22]


Super obsolescência super programada? por SerraCabo
[26 de Junho de 2022, 23:10]


Meu novo robô por josecarlos
[26 de Junho de 2022, 20:59]


Bateria lipo para quadcopter/drone miniatura por dropes
[26 de Junho de 2022, 20:19]


Componente N121 ??? por SerraCabo
[19 de Junho de 2022, 21:26]


Curso de Yew.rs, similar ao React, Angular ou Vue mas em Rust. por blabla
[19 de Junho de 2022, 10:21]


ptrace() - Algo muito poderoso, sobre o qual vale a pena saber mais. por blabla
[19 de Junho de 2022, 09:50]


Rust - Community Grants Program Awards Announcement por blabla
[18 de Junho de 2022, 22:59]


"Façanhas" por SerraCabo
[14 de Junho de 2022, 15:42]


Why Rust makes you feel like a GENIUS? por blabla
[09 de Junho de 2022, 09:19]

Autor Tópico: Move Semantics in C++ and Rust  (Lida 405 vezes)

0 Membros e 1 Visitante estão a ver este tópico.

Offline blabla

  • Mini Robot
  • *
  • Mensagens: 235
Move Semantics in C++ and Rust
« em: 11 de Novembro de 2021, 20:45 »
Boa noite a todos,

gostaria de partilhar este post blog post interessante, nele encontram uma boa explicação com bastante detalhe do que é Move Semantics tanto em C++ como em Rust, partindo do princípio que o leitor só necessita do pre-requisito de  saber programar em C.

Vejam que é mesmo uma boa explicação e no fim compara as duas implementações depois de ter explicado o funcionamento de cada uma delas.

C++ Move Semantics Considered Harmful (Rust is better)
https://www.thecodedmessage.com/posts/cpp-move/

Obrigado,

Cumprimentos,
João